Understanding Feng Shui and Its Impact on Health
Feng shui is an ancient Chinese practice that emphasizes the harmonious arrangement of spaces to promote balance and positive energy flow. This practice is rooted in the belief that our environment significantly affects our health and well-being. By incorporating specific feng shui items into your home, you can create a sanctuary that nurtures your family’s physical and emotional health. Understanding the principles of feng shui can empower you to make informed choices about your living space, ultimately leading to a healthier lifestyle.
Essential Feng Shui Items for Health and Wellness
Several feng shui items are particularly effective in promoting health and well-being. For instance, the use of plants is highly recommended, as they purify the air and bring life into your space. Consider placing a peace lily or snake plant in your home, which not only enhances aesthetics but also contributes to a healthier environment. Crystals like amethyst and clear quartz are also known for their healing properties and can be strategically placed around your home to enhance positive energy.
The Role of Colors in Feng Shui
Colors play a crucial role in feng shui and can significantly impact your mood and health. For example, green symbolizes growth and vitality, making it an excellent choice for spaces dedicated to relaxation and rejuvenation. Soft blues and gentle yellows can create a calming atmosphere, perfect for bedrooms or meditation areas. By thoughtfully incorporating colors that resonate with your family’s needs, you can create a harmonious environment that promotes well-being.

Incorporating Feng Shui Symbols for Protection
Certain symbols in feng shui are believed to offer protection and enhance health. For example, the Bagua mirror is often used to deflect negative energy and protect your home. Similarly, the use of protective talismans, such as the Fu Dogs or the Evil Eye, can create a sense of security and peace within your living space. Incorporating these symbols can serve as a powerful reminder of your family’s commitment to health and well-being.
